    The chewing muscles can also be reduced to make the jaw appear narrower. [5] The biggest risk in these procedures is damage to the mental nerve that runs through the chin and jaw; other risks include damage to tooth roots, infection, nonunion, and damage to the mentalis muscle that controls the lower lip and is at the edges of the chin.     Mandibular advancement surgery can be used to correct the alignment of the teeth and improve the projection of the chin. Non-surgical chin augmentation - Another method of chin augmentation uses an injectable filler. Most fillers are temporary, with results lasting months to years.
